Gunmen have robbed Point of Sale (POS) shops at Rumuagholu area of Obio/Akpor Local Government Area of Rivers State.

The four armed robbers, who invaded the area at 11am on Thursday shooting into the air, also dispossessed residents of their valuables.

Residents said the entire area from T-junction to Road 2 area was thrown into panic.The gunshots were said to have alerted the police, who chased and forced them to abandon their vehicle along the Obiri-Ikwerre/Airport. The police were said to have captured two of them while two others fled into the bush
